The applicants sought judicial review of a Refugee Appeal Division (RAD) decision dismissing their appeal and confirming they were not Convention refugees.
The applicants claimed fear of persecution in Nigeria for refusing a religious position.
The RAD found they had a viable internal flight alternative (IFA) in Abuja or Port Harcourt.
The Federal Court held the RAD reasonably excluded certain new evidence and reasonably found the proposed IFAs were viable.
The application for judicial review was dismissed.
